For the CEE insurance markets, motor insurance remains both the most attractive and the most challenging line of business. Highly competitive, these markets have been for many years confronted with a rough price war and a scarce profitability. However, good practice examples are not lacking, demonstrating that profitability is an achievable goal even in the emerging markets.
New European legislation, the customers’ changing behaviour in the social media era, as well as the fast developing and somehow disruptive digitalization of the industry are once again challenging motor insurers. The conference will assess the effects of each of these factors have on the current motor insurance business, as well as the opportunities and associate challenges they are raising for the immediate and medium term future of the industry.
